The Roxbury Guys

description The Roxbury Guys Overview

The Roxbury Guys were recurring characters on Saturday Night Live played by Chris Kattan and Will Ferrell, with a third member typically played by the episode's host. They appeared in sketches where they would silently bob their heads to the song "What Is Love" by Haddaway while attempting to enter nightclubs. The characters were adapted into the 1998 film A Night at the Roxbury.

What song do The Roxbury Guys constantly bob their heads to on SNL?

The Roxbury Guys are famous for rhythmically bobbing their heads to the 1993 eurodance hit "What Is Love" by Haddaway. They typically do this while wearing their signature shiny matching suits, either sitting in a car or standing at a club.

Who played the main Roxbury Guys on Saturday Night Live?

The core Roxbury brothers, Steve and Doug Butabi, were played by former SNL cast members Will Ferrell and Chris Kattan. In every sketch, a celebrity host would play the third guy trying to join their group, including stars like Jim Carrey and Sylvester Stallone.

Did The Roxbury Guys get their own full-length feature movie?

Yes, the popular recurring sketch was adapted into a full-length feature film called "A Night at the Roxbury" in 1998. The movie expanded on the characters' attempts to get into the exclusive Roxbury nightclub while dealing with their wealthy, frustrated father.

What physical comedy are The Roxbury Guys best known for besides head-bobbing?

Aside from their synchronized head-bobbing, they are known for their awkward, continuous side-to-side dance movements. They constantly try to pick up women using absurd, nonsensical pickup lines and suave gestures that inevitably end in rejection.
